horz line means no vertical deflection.

faint does not make sense as it should be bright as its not having to sweep the entire tube.

I would start with a check of the HV using an HV prob, would expect to be 15-18kv at the anode. If HV is good then you would need to trouble shoot the vertical.

Does it use a Tube for the B+ (like a 5u4) or doe it use diodes. Have you recapped it (filter or doubler if a doubler is used).

My guess is the power supply is at least working somewhat since the audio is working, but there maybe issues.

If the B+ is good and the HV is good, then I would look into vert tube and then caps. You should HEAR the vert running at the yoke, it makes a hum/buzz sound appox 60hrz.

checking the vert tube voltages would be in order, a scope is helpful.

when it comes to TV's you really need a schematic if there are problems.

low brighness could be a cut off problems on the CRT, checking pin voltages there is required. If cut off then I would check the video out tube and circuits.

could also be a screen or focus voltage issue.
